If your SiriRemote is damaged, malfunctions, or comes in contact with liquid, contact Apple or an Apple Authorized Service Provider. Disassembling the SiriRemote may damage it or may cause injury to you. Dont open your SiriRemote and dont attempt to repair it yourself. Dont use a damaged SiriRemote, as it may cause injury. Your SiriRemote can be damaged if dropped, burned, punctured, or crushed, or if it comes in contact with liquid. It has sensitive electronic components inside. Hold down Menu and Volume Up for 2 seconds. Move within 3 to 4 inches (8 to 10 cm) of your AppleTV. Siri Remote works only with Apple TV (4th generation or later). When you pair a remote, any previously paired remote is automatically unpaired. Pair your SiriRemote You can pair your SiriRemote with only one AppleTV at a time. Apple TV 4K and Apple TV HD work with the Siri Remote (first and second-generation), Apple TV Remote, and Apple Remote. If you’re replacing a broken or lost remote, identify your Apple TV remote and make sure that the replacement is compatible. ![]() Wait a while for the reboot process to complete, then attempt to pair your remote again. Unplug your Apple TV from power for 30 seconds, then plug it back in. After charging or replacing the battery, attempt to pair the remote again. Plug the remote in and allow it to charge, or check and replace the battery if you have an older remote. Other things, like microwaves, can also cause interference. If you have a lot of other wireless or Bluetooth devices in the area, try shutting them down or removing them. Your remote connects to your Apple TV via Bluetooth, so it’s susceptible to wireless interference. Try connecting with the remote about three inches from the TV, then try it in different positions if that doesn’t work. The remote needs to be a few inches away from the Apple TV to connect, but not too far away.
